The five-year-old Claire's behavior is better classified with the Classical Conditioning theory, which is a form of learning in which a conditioned stimulus is linked with an unrelated unconditioned stimulus to produce a response that is conditioned response.
Since she was not afraid of the dentist on her first visit, because of the fact at first she wasn't aware of the pain associated with the teeth cleaning. But now, when she goes to the dentist, she becomes anxious and cries because of the pain associated with teeth cleaning. Hence, her fear was a learned behavior.

Aversive conditioning is the application of punishment or something unpleasant to put an end to a bad or an unwanted behavior. By applying punishment technique or something unpleasant so that the doer may stop from the bad habit is an effort of aversive conditioning. This becomes effective the person habitual to unwanted behavior would stop doing it. Mothers whose kids get a bad habit of eating earthen ware from certain place apply something bitter on it so that the next time the kids do it they find unpleasant. Market Economy refers to the economic framework where the demand and supply factors determine the output and availability of goods and services. On the other hand in a command economy. the government takes all economic decisions, and the businesses are publicly owned.
A mixed economy refers to a great relationship between a free market economy and a command economy. Therefore this type of economic structure is, on the whole, free from government interference. But the government must control and supervise different sensitive economic areas such as communication, public utilities, security, etc.
